How to Add and Set Up Remaining Reading Time Widget on Your Form

April 13, 2026

Jotform streamlines the way you present long text in your forms with the Remaining Reading Time Widget, which shows users an estimate of how much time they have left as they scroll through a block of content. This helps set expectations and keeps users informed while they read.

Here are a few ways to use it:

  • Show estimated reading time for long text sections.
  • Help users manage time while completing forms.
  • Add time awareness to quizzes or instructions.
  • Improve readability for content-heavy forms.

Whether you’re creating a new form or updating an existing one, you can add and set up the Remaining Reading Time widget in a few easy steps. Here’s how to do it:

  1. In Form Builder, click on Add Element on the left side of the page.
Form Builder showing Add Element button on the left side in Jotform
  1. Now, in the Form Elements menu, under the Widgets tab, search for Remaining Reading Time and click on it. Or, just drag and drop it to where you want it to be on your form.
Form Elements Widgets tab showing Remaining Reading Time widget search and selection in Jotform
  1. Next, in the Widget Settings menu that opens on the right side of the page, under the General tab, you’ll see this list of settings you can configure:
    • Title Set the heading displayed above the reading time indicator. 
    • Text — Add the content where the reading time will be calculated and shown to users.
  2. Once you’re done, click on Update.
Widget Settings General tab showing Title and Text fields with Update button in Jotform

That’s it. You’ve successfully added and set up the Remaining Reading Time widget on your form.

Form Builder showing Remaining Reading Time widget added to the form in Jotform

Wondering how it looks in action? Check out this demo form.

Note

Send Comment:

Jotform Avatar
This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Podo Comment Be the first to comment.
Still have unanswered questions?

We’re here for you 24/7, anytime you need us day or night. Have a question or need a hand with something? Our team is always ready to help out.